Cultivating Goats Rue in Your Garden

Goats rue, commonly called Galega officinalis, is a thriving herb that can easily thrive in different conditions. Its showy lilac blooms attract butterflies and bees to your garden, while its spreading habit helps suppress weeds. To cultivate goats rue in your garden, find a suitable area that receives at least six hours per day and has well-drained soil.

Prepare the soil by incorporating organic matter. Sow seeds directly in the ground in early spring or fall, placing a thin layer of soil over top. Keep the soil moist but not soggy. Once your goats rue plants take root, they are relatively low maintenance. They may need supplemental watering in hot weather and respond well to light pruning throughout the growing season.
